Labor & Employment
Molly has practiced traditional labor law for almost 20 years, helping unionized and non-unionized clients across virtually all industries. While she specializes in the airline industry, but she also regularly works for retail, refinery, food processing and distribution, trucking, healthcare, and hospitality employers. She regularly arbitrates, bargains, and handles labor-related court and ULP litigation. She also advises and counsels on employment law, particularly the interrelation between state employment laws and collective bargaining agreements. She draws on her seven years of in-house legal counsel experience to ensure she provides responsive, to-the-point legal advice to her clients, always considering the potential downline business and legal issues her clients face. Molly’s time in-house helps her understand and account for the business pressures and labor relations realities her clients face.
